This is what Mikko (Petter Solberg) said on MTV3’s web site.
Google Kääntäjä
In this link he tells that (very bad google translation to English):
Mikko says, settled down in the Citroen rally team, even if with the French language, there is still a lot of studying.
Doe French language is now ten times better than a month ago, but it is not taken me very far.
Mikko has been tested during the autumn Citroen WRC car gravel and asphalt. Joint working days with the team's test team has been a week or so.
It has lightened the mood well, when I tried to learn French and to teach the mechanics Finnish. Engineers speak good English, but the mechanics with a lot of fun, sometimes the feeling is that nobody understands each other, but still get along well.
To go to a new team was not easy with so many years with M-Sport.
I was little nervous. I had managed to create a good atmoshere at M-Sport and I knew exactly how everything works, Mikko says.
On the other hand I was interested in the challenge, Citroen has always been a very strong team. It has often been a sense, if I had sometimes a chance to drive the Citroen, and to see is Citroen so different.
